On June 19, 2022, the United States and Colombia will celebrate two hundred years of bilateral relations. Historically, Colombia has been an indispensable ally, serving as an anchor for US relations in Latin America and the Caribbean (LAC) and collaborating with the United States to address regional and global needs. The continuity of this prosperous relationship requires an innovative, bipartisan approach to Colombia’s pre-existing and COVID-related challenges.

What concrete steps could the United States take to support Colombia’s efforts to promote inclusive and sustainable COVID-19 recovery? How will Colombia’s economic recovery contribute to shared security and regional stability? What is the road ahead for future US-Colombia cooperation?

Join the Atlantic Council’s Adrienne Arsht Latin America Center on Wednesday, December 8, from 4:00 to 5:00 p.m. ET for a virtual, public discussion on the future of US-Colombia ties with President Iván Duque, Senator Ben Cardin, Senator Roy Blunt, and members of the US-Colombia Task Force. The event will also launch the third report of the US-Colombia Task Force, A Plan for Colombia’s COVID-19 Recovery and Why It Matters for the United States.
